**Surprise Commitment: Nation’s No. 1 QB Flips to Georgia Bulldogs at Midnight**

John Dolan 

In a stunning turn of events that has sent shockwaves through the college football world, the nation’s top-ranked quarterback prospect has announced his commitment to the Georgia Bulldogs in a midnight surprise that has left fans and analysts buzzing. The unexpected switch marks a significant development in the recruiting landscape and could have far-reaching implications for both programs involved.

 

**A Recruit’s Rise to Stardom**

 

The quarterback in question, widely regarded as the top player in the nation across multiple recruiting services, had been heavily courted by several powerhouse programs, including Alabama, Ohio State, and LSU. His decision to commit to Georgia, however, came as a complete surprise, especially considering the intense competition and the fact that he had previously indicated interest in other programs.

 

The young athlete, known for his exceptional arm talent, mobility, and football IQ, has been a consensus five-star recruit since his sophomore year. His performances in high school, which included over 4,500 passing yards and 50 touchdowns last season, drew national attention and made him a coveted target for college programs eager to bolster their quarterback depth.

 

**Late-Night Twist**

 

The commitment was announced via a dramatic social media post just past midnight, catching fans and media off guard. The video showed the quarterback in a Georgia jersey, surrounded by family and coaches, expressing his excitement about joining the Bulldogs. His message emphasized the program’s winning tradition, coaching staff, and the chance to compete at the highest level as key factors in his decision.

 

This late-night flip is reminiscent of other big recruiting shocks in recent years, but it stands out due to the player’s ranking and the high-profile nature of the programs involved. Georgia’s coaching staff, led by head coach Kirby Smart, has been praised for their recruitment acumen, and securing a top-tier quarterback like this is seen as a major coup.
